This is a carousel with tiles that activate property listing cards. Use the previous and next buttons to navigate.
$1,150,000 Just Listed
This is a carousel with tiles that activate property listing cards. Use the previous and next buttons to navigate.
Full Property Details for 31904 Shoal Water Dr
General
- Price: $1,150,000
- HOA FEE: $220/month
- HOA FEE FREQ.: Annually
- Taxes: $2,810
- Status: Active
- Type: Single Family
- Source: 934
- MLS ID: 391665
- Updated: 2/11/2026
- Added to Site: 3 day(s) ago
Interior
- Interior Features: Breakfast Bar, Ceiling Fan(s), En-Suite
- Fireplace: Yes
- Number of Fireplaces: 1
- Fireplace(s): Great Room
- Appliances: Dishwasher, Disposal, Microwave, Gas Range, Refrigerator w/Ice Maker, Wine Cooler
- Furnishings: Negotiable
- Flooring: Other Floors-See Remarks
Rooms
Bathrooms
- Total Bathrooms: 3
- Full Bathrooms: 3
- Primary Bathroom: Double Vanity, Shower Only, Private Water Closet
Bedrooms
- Total Bedrooms: 3
- Primary Bedroom: 1st Floor Primary, Sitting Area, Walk-In Closet(s), Balcony/Patio, 15.6 x 24.6, Main, 383.76 Sq. Ft.
- Bedroom 2: 11.6 x 12.6, Main, 146.16 Sq. Ft.
- Bedroom 3: 13 x 14, Main, 182 Sq. Ft.
Other Rooms
- Family Room: 19 x 19.5, Main, 370.5 Sq. Ft.
- Kitchen: 13 x 24, Main, 312 Sq. Ft.
- Dining Room: Lvg/Dng/Ktchn Combo
Additional Information
- Shared Amenities: Clubhouse, Landscaping, Tennis Court(s), Gated
- Security/Safety: Smoke Detector(s), Gated with Guard, Carbon Monoxide Detector(s)
Exterior
- Exterior Features: Irrigation Sprinkler
- Porch/Patio/Deck: Covered, Porch-Open, Patio, Rear Porch
Parking
- Garage: Yes
- Covered Spaces: 2
- Parking Features: Double Garage, Automatic Garage Door
Location
- Area: Orange Beach 2
- County: Baldwin
- Subdivision: Ono Island
- Driving Directions: From East Beach Blvd, turn left onto Ono Island Way. Turn right onto Ono Blvd. Turn right onto River Rd and travel 1.8 miles. Continue straight onto Dolphin Dr for 478 ft and then turn right onto Shoal Water Drive. Travel .3 of a mile and the residence will be on your right.
School Information
- Elementary School: Orange Beach Elementary
- Middle School: Orange Beach Middle
- High School: Orange Beach High
Community
- Association: Yes
- Assoc. Fees Include: Other-See Remarks, Security
- Pets Allowed: Yes
Heating & Cooling
- Heating Type: Electric
Utilities
- Sewer: Public Sewer
- Water: Public
- Utility Description: Cable Connected
Structural Information
- Structure Type: Single Story
- Exterior Const.: Stucco
- Roof: Composition
- Stories/Levels: 1
- Building Size: 2449
- Square Feet: 2,449
- Sq. Ft. Source: Assessor
- Year Built: 1999
- Property Condition: Resale
Additional Structures
- Other Structures: Storage
Lot Features
- Property View: Canal
- Lot Size (Acres): 0.407
- Lot Size (Sq. Ft.): 17,728.92
- Lot Dimensions: 247' x 72'
- Lot Features: Less than 1 acre, Few Trees, Waterfront
Water Features
- Water Front: Yes
- Water Front Name: Canal to Old River
- Water Front View: Canal Accs (<=1/4 Mi), Canal Front
Financial Considerations
- Association Fee: $2,643
- Assoc Fee Freq.: Annually
- Tax Amount: $2,810
Disclosures and Reports
- Ownership: Whole/Full
- Legal Description: Lot 1 Unit 18 Ono Island Sub Slide 1091-A
- Property ID: 6403050000001.013
- Block: 1
- Lot Number: 1
Listed by Pointe South
Schools serving 31904 Shoal Water Dr
| Name | Grades | Distance |
|---|---|---|
Foley Elementary School 450 North Cedar Street, Foley, AL 36535 | K-6 | 14.6 mi |
Foley Middle School 200 North Oak Street, Foley, AL 36535 | 7-8 | 14.4 mi |
Foley High School 1 Pride Place, Foley, AL 36535 | 9-12 | 13.6 mi |
Price & Sales History for 31904 Shoal Water Dr
Tax History for 31904 Shoal Water Dr
Estimate the Cost for 31904 Shoal Water Dr
31904 Shoalwater Drive, Orange Beach, AL 36561 (MLS# 391665) is a Single Family property with 3 bedrooms and 3 full bathrooms. 31904 Shoalwater Drive is currently listed for $1,150,000 and was received on February 11, 2026. Want to learn more about 31904 Shoalwater Drive? Do you have questions about finding other Single Family real estate for sale in Orange Beach? You can browse all Orange Beach real estate or contact a Coldwell Banker agent to request more information.

